Cape Verde
critical
Cape Verde Updates Visa-Free Entry for 19 African Nations
- Cape Verde's updated visa exemption directory permits citizens from 19 African nations, including Nigeria, Angola, and South Africa, to enter visa-free for the 2026 travel season.
- Authorised stays vary from 30 to 180 days, depending on the traveller's country of origin.
- All eligible travellers must complete mandatory pre-registration on the official EASE portal before departure.

India
critical
India Relaunches Mandatory Air Suvidha 2.0 Health Declaration Portal
- The new Air Suvidha 2.0 portal, launched by India's Ministry of Civil Aviation, requires international passengers to submit a digital Self Declaration Form (SDF) before immigration.
- This mandatory online health declaration aims to strengthen health surveillance at points of entry, reintroduced in response to the Ebola/Bundibugyo outbreak in the Democratic Republic of the Congo and Uganda.
- Travellers must complete the SDF online up to 24 hours prior to arrival, providing recent travel history, risk exposure, and symptom details.

South Africa
critical
South Africa Introduces Mandatory Online Traveller Declaration for All Arrivals and Departures
- Effective 1 July 2026, the South African Revenue Service introduced a mandatory online traveller declaration.
- This new requirement applies to all individuals, including citizens, permanent residents, and foreign nationals.
- Declarations must be submitted electronically before travel, covering goods, currency, or other items subject to customs reporting.
